Takin' Care of Business: Shore AC Train's On Time at Our House 4 Miler

Long ago, before internet, there was no working from home.  If you worked, you commuted.  A 1970's band called Bachman Turner Overdrive deftly captured that rat race feeling in their hit song "Takin' Care of Business":
​
     You get up every morning
        From the alarm clock's warning
     Take the eight fifteen into the city...

     And if your train's on time
        You can get to work by nine
     And start your slaving job to get your pay...


Fast forward to 2023, and here we internet-savvy modernists were commuting to a corporate office park -- not to work, but to have some fun!  Some of us doubted that such a setting would work for a USATF-NJ championship race.  How, we wondered, could one fit a 4-mile course into what seemed a small area?  The course map made us even more dubious.  There were multiple loops and hairpin turns.  How were the course marshals ever going to prevent "in-the-zone" runners from mistakenly going off-course?  Thankfully, the course was laid out masterfully and no one appeared to take a wrong turn.

With course concerns put to rest, us Shore AC harriers got to work.  Yes, we were "takin' care of business".  The Shore AC ladies even made it look pretty!  Before the race, newcomer Debi Brathwaite was live on the air with CBS meteorologist John Elliott, celebrating the fine weather and good cause.  Then, the Shore AC gals dashed around the corporate park as if playing hookie.  Debi and her age 60+ teammates did well, bowing only to mighty Fleet Feet Essex.  (Just wait until June!)  After Debi's fine 33:28 got the party started, Susan Stirrat delivered a superb 34:15 to win her 65-69 age group by more than 2 minutes!  Luz Ravines wrapped up team scoring with a nifty 36:53, giving her team a several-minute cushion over third-place Clifton.  Leaving nothing to chance, 76-year-old Barbara Donelik rocked a magnificent 37:59 as insurance runner to not only win her age group but place fifth among masters women in age grading!

The Shore AC women's 50+ team took care of business like Wall Street professionals.  It wasn't even close.  The team average of 29:53 topped second place Fleet Feet Essex by more than 2 minutes. The incomparable Suzanne La Burt tore through the course like an entrepreneurial wunderkind, notching a phenomenal time of 26:34 while achieving the top age grading by far among all masters runners.  Meanwhile, teammate Ali Marzulla impressed the crowd with her outstanding kick into the finish line as she nailed a superb 29:37.   With Brathwaite, Stirrat and Ravines polishing off the team's golden performance, SAC investors cheered the W50+ team's victory with gusto!

That industrious streak blossomed in the Shore AC women's 40+ team as well.  A torrid average finish time of 27:06 outdistanced second-place Raritan Valley by over 4 minutes!  Leading lady Karen dos Santos set the pace, tripping the timer in a terrific 26:01 to place second overall among women.  Fellow quadragenarian Lauren Jackson ripped a roaring 26:19 to secure third place among all female finishers.  The team's soaring stock shot the moon when Rebecca Keenan flew across the timing strips in 28:57.  That was good enough to place first in Rebecca's 45-49 age group.  Success was firmly secured when first insurance runner Kim Anicito slammed the door on the competition with a searing 30:53, good for a 7:43 per mile average on a challenging course.  Donelik provided a second level of insurance for this stunning team.  Well done, ladies!

Entrepreneurial spirit propelled the Shore AC women's Open team to glory as well.  They had to work for it, as rival Raritan Valley claimed the fourth, fifth and seventh overall female finishers on their way to a sub-30-minute team average.  But Shore AC was better.  All 5 of its scorers -- dos Santos, Jackson, La Burt, Keenan and Marzulla -- came in under 30 minutes, and backstop Anicito came within a minute of that key time.  Average team time was 27:30.  The team's margin of victory might have been greater had disaster not struck our U40 ace Kerry Dyke.  Her asthma does not mix well with a warm spring day.  Halfway through the race, while in first place by a comfortable margin, Kerry suffered an attack.  Starved of oxygen, she fell, cutting open her knee.  Her race was over.  But you can bet that Kerry will be BAAAAAACKKKK!!!

Our men's 60+ quartet got into rhythm right away.  Running up-tempo, they unexpectedly vanquished an intimidating 60+ crew from Freedom-Garmin.  Supersonic missile Mike Salamone sped to the front of the men's 60+ field and stayed there to the end.  His scintillating time of 25:56 eclipsed the second 60+ man's score by more than 30 seconds.  Club veteran Carl Gensib flashed fine form in spinning a superb 27:39.   Nationally acclaimed Reno Stirrat kept his piriformis under control through the many tight turns, uphills and downhills to register an amazing 28:48.  Kevin McCormack battled calf pain that compelled him to walk several stretches.  Even so, he managed a respectable 30:17 in a backup role.  Kudos to our old-but-bold gents!

Shore AC had enough men to enter a 60+ B team.  However, this team captain somehow forgot about himself when formulating the 60+ teams.  As a consequence, solid races by septuagenarians Paul Deykerhoff (35:51) and Carl Richko (37:54) went to waste.  Had Scott Linnell (29:37) been more on top of his coordinating game, our B team would have placed sixth in a field of nine teams.

​
Now, let's return to the good stuff.  Even more astounding than our 60+ A team victory was our men's 50+ conquest.  They beat an all-star line-up from Freedom-Garmin (plus another five teams).  With Salamone carrying the SAC flag in front, a galloping foursome of SAC 50+ horsemen followed right behind, thundering through the finish chute all in under 27 minutes.  Their tight pack was just enough to shave Freedom-Garmin by 43 seconds.  And who were these dashing daredevils?  None other than the great Chris Rinaldi (26:05), Kevin Sroka (26:07), Terry Lusardi (26:57) and Scott Isgett (26:59)!  For Kevin, this was his first Grand Prix team championship race.  Great to have you aboard, Kevin!  Backing up our scorers were a set of outstanding yeomen: Gensib, MIke DiLeva (30:08), McCormack and Jeff Robinson (37:46).  Bravo, guys!

Shore AC's younger teams struggled from a lack of youth.  Our only fresh face under 50 was 42-year-old Andrew Yearsley.  He did his part, crafting a quick 28:14 to place fourth in the 40-44 age group.  When combined with Rinaldi, Lusardi, Isgett and DiLeva, our 40+ team placed a very respectable third within a field of seven teams.  Even our Open team, with Sroka, Yearsley, Robinson and ancients Stirrat and Linnell, out-performed expectations by notching fifth within a field of nine teams.  Kudos to both teams!
